What is SEO? Why do I need it?

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is the procedure you need to undergo if you want to optimize your webpage to appear on the first page of a search engine’s organic results. SEO is structured for your webpage to increase its visibility among millions of other sites and attract more traffic. The main objectives of SEO are to understand consumer behavior, so you can adapt your content to their interests and serve as a guide on how you will navigate search engines better. Ultimately, adhering to basic SEO tips for beginners will be an advantage for you as it helps in improving your website to rank on Search Engine Result Pages (SERPs).

As mentioned, the end goal of SEO is to enhance your website and make consumers satisfied with your content. So, what are the other compelling reasons why SEO is just exactly what you need for your website?

Are you aware that more than 70% of people who visit search engines usually click the top 5 suggestions found in the SERPs? You should take advantage of this data and apply SEO strategies for you to appear on the top results of the SERP. 


SEO makes running effortless and well-ordered — you simply follow its strategies then you’re set to move forward with your search engine rankings. An increase in your website’s organic traffic is what you can expect when you subscribe to SEO strategies. Being able to create a common framework that can be used for publishing content is its indirect benefit. To put it simply, SEO is what keeps you ahead of your competitors because an optimized website most likely attracts visitors and potentially translates to sales.

Why is SEO important?

Why is SEO important?

With over a billion websites available across the internet, competition among these sites is inevitable, which makes SEO more important and relevant than ever. More so, in the over eight billion searches that happen on search engines per day, there has got to be an inquiry that would connect to your website. However, for users to be able to visit your site, it has to appear at the top of SERPs. Thus, the role of SEO comes into play.

Visibility and Rankings

Users usually gravitate to clicking sites that are situated on the top five suggestions of the search engine results page when they are in search of a product or service online, or even just when they are simply inquiring about something. For these searches to reach your website and translate into conversions or leads, you first have to be part of the top recommended.

GA4 Website traffic

Increases Web Traffic

Generally, the main idea of SEO is if users can’t discover your website, then opportunities for potential sales are missed. In effect, organic traffic derived from SEO is directly correlated to an increase in sales.

Establishes Trust

The more you appear atop the various search engine results pages because of your optimized content, the more you’ll deem appealing and trustworthy by consumers. Your increased visibility and high rank signify that a lot of other users have visited your website and thus affirm your credibility among users.

Improves User Experience

User experience is a critical factor in retention. When you optimize your website accordingly, it translates to clear communication between you and your visitors. By building user experience in your website, search engines can quickly extract data from you which they can transmit to users.


Basic SEO Tips For Beginners

Basic SEO Tips For Beginners

  1. Prioritize Long-Tail Keywords over Short-Tail Keywords First.

Targeting keywords are essentially a vital part when doing search engine optimization. In order for your website to be sighted amongst billions of others, your content must contain relevant keywords that are mostly utilized by users. You also have to determine the difference between long-tail and short-tail keywords because only then can you incorporate the appropriate keywords in your content and meta descriptions. Long-tail keywords are basically composed of three to four words, while short-tail keywords are only made up of a word or two. It would be best if you prioritize long-tail keywords over the other as it gathers less competition because of its length. Thus, your content has a higher possibility of ranking in SERPs.

Long-Tail Keywords

2. LSI Keywords.

Incorporating LSI (Latent Semantic Indexing) keywords in your content will allow search engines to grasp the relevance of your topic better. Simply put, LSI keywords are words that can be associated with the subject of your content.

Most often than not, search engines seek topic matches first before heading to keyword matching — and to arrive at that, they start by looking into LSI keywords. Basically, the main objective of LSI is to ensure that search engines actually understand the content and topic that you want to be ranked.  

3. Optimize Title Tags.

Your title tag is a very crucial factor in SEO — it is what can either make or break your content. It is important that your title contains information that summarizes your topic. In addition, make sure that it is optimized. A good title tag should already contain your main keyword and should not exceed 55 characters. Ultimately, do not forget to make your title tag interesting — enough to pique the curiosity of your potential visitors. Also, remember that your title tag is what appears on the SERPs and not necessarily the title of your content that is on your website. However, it is vital that your title tag and your on-page title are coordinated because if not, users will bounce back to the SERPs, which can potentially lead to a lower ranking. 

4. Optimize Meta Descriptions and Make it Informative.

Meta descriptions are what essentially appears below the title tags in a SERP. If you have immersed yourself in basic SEO tips for beginners, then you might already be familiar with them. They don’t usually be factored out when search engines rank websites. However, it is still important to insert your keywords because Google normally bolds those words for users to easily identify whether your site is relevant or not. If users deem your website to be helpful from seeing your meta descriptions, then it would likely result in a visit to your page.

Optimize Meta Titles & Meta Descriptions

5. Use Keywords in Headings and Paragraphs.

Another basic SEO tip for beginners is to also integrate the keywords into your headings and within your content. Keywords are a critical component for Google’s algorithm to rank websites. They help search engines like Google to determine whether your content can answer questions, which is why you have to make sure that your target keywords and other related words can be found in your headings and paragraphs.

6. Optimize Images.

Images should also be a part of your optimization efforts as they are quicker and simpler to process. On top of that, images are more appealing in comparison to the long and boring blocks of words. However, although it is much more convenient for the readers of your content to understand images, search engines do not. The thing you have to do to make search engines understand your images easily is to utilize alt text. 

Alt text can be used within your HTML code, and it should be as descriptive as possible for search engines to comprehend it more. In addition, an optimized image increases your rank on Google images which in return increases traffic for your website.

7. Outbound, Internal, and Backlinks.

Attaching outbound links to your content can help search engines determine the kind of services your website puts out. Outbound links essentially connect your site to the others. Incorporating reliable outbound links can also make search engines view your website to be trustworthy and of high quality, hence, helping in increasing your rank.

Meanwhile, as much as it is important to provide outbound links and receive backlinks, linking content to your other produced content holds the same ground. Internal links connecting your content to other links within your website can be useful for users to navigate through your domain. It can also be a way to promote your other content as well. It’s like hitting two birds with one stone!
